Nas - Illmatic

delasoul_400x400.jpg

Every day on the show this week, I'll be bringing you bonafide Hip Hop classics on fast forward to warm you up for this weekend's 30 years of Hip Hop celebrations on 1Xtra & Radio 1 with the Minipieces (mini masterpieces - geddit?). We're tackling an album per decade per day - Tuesday is the 90's and Nas' highly influential 'Illmatic' reps for the decade.

'Illmatic' is the embodiment of 90's New York Hip Hop. Boasting a producer credit list full of legends (DJ Premier, Pete Rock, Q Tip, Large Professor...), this set the bar to which all other New York Hip Hop albums were and still are measured against. Last night (25th March) I had the pleasure of up and coming Canadian artist Melanie Fiona performing live and exclusively on my 1Xtra show.

Melanie is signed to the same label that launched the career of Akon and her debut album "The Bridge" is due out later this year. There's a huge buzz about her both stateside and over here - especially after her supporting Kanye West on the european dates of his Glow In The Dark tour.

She came with Jeremy, her guitarist and 3 songs - the current single "Give It To Me Right", a great Beatles cover version and her second single "Ay Yo". Check out the session and interview in full on the Ö÷²¥´óÐã iPlayer now. She's damn good!

Last week on 1Xtra, my monthly live music session from the legendary Maida Vale studios came from Leeds' bassline don T2 who took the chance to showcase some of his brand new material forthcoming on his own label 'Powerhouse Records'.

t21.jpg

He was joined by the UK legend who is Michelle Escoffery (who is also the featured vocalist on his current single "Come Over") and future star H-Boogie.

t22.jpg

I've been telling people for years about H Boogie ever since I saw her singing backup for older sister Estelle and now it seems she's ready to step out as her own artist and I for one am very excited to hear what she comes up with. Right now though, it's all about her two collabos with T2 - "On The Floor" and the track that you can download for free soon "Better Off As Friends (La La La)"
